South Korea Initiates MSDS Self-check Campaign, Followed by Official Inspection
Apr 22, 2022
On April 8, 2022, the Ministry of Employment and Labor announced to initiate a nationalwide supervision campaign on MSDS. Korean manufacturers and importers are required to review internal management on MSDS and fill in the self-checklist from April 11, 2022 to May 31, 2022. The Basin/Regional Departments of Employment and Labor conduct spot checks from July 2022 on the compliance of units and rectify issues uncovered.

Japan Updates Priority Assessment Chemical Substances List
Apr 20, 2022
On April 1, 2022, the Japanese Ministry of Economy, Trade and Industry (METI) announced the addition of four substances to the list of Priority Assessment Chemical Substances (PACs) under the country’s Chemical Substance Control Law (CSCL). Another notice issued on the previous day made public the removal of thirteen substances from it.

Thailand Revises TIS 685 for Toy Safety
Apr 20, 2022
On March 25, 2022, Thailand’s Ministry of Industry issued on the Government Gazette1 the revised standard TIS 685-1:2562 (2019)2 for toys safety. It will come into force on September 22, 2022, replacing TIS 685 (1997).

China Revises GB 30871 for Safety Specifications of Special Work in Hazardous Chemicals Enterprises
Apr 19, 2022
On March 15, 2022, China’s State Administration for Market Regulation (SAMR) and Standardization Administration (SAC) published the amendments of the GB 30871-2014 Safety Code of Special work in Chemical Manufactory, which is renamed as Safety Specifications of Special Work in Hazardous Chemicals Enterprises (GB 30871-2022). It will come into force on October 1, 2022.

Taiwan Starts Inspections on over 2,000 Enterprises Handling CMRs
Apr 12, 2022
The Taiwan Occupational Safety and Health Administration, Ministry of Labor (MoL) has made CMRs exposure precaution a key priority for occupational disease prevention in the following five years (2022-2027). As a follow-up, the MoL issued a notification in December last year, announcing that inspections would be carried out since 2022 on enterprises and sites handling substances possessing CMR Category 1.

China’s New Pollutants Treatment: A Long Way to Go
New pollutants refer to toxic and hazardous substances that are discharged into the environment with characteristics of biological toxicity, environmental persistence and bioaccumulation, etc. They tend to possess significant risks to the ecological environment or human health, but are usually unregulated or the existing regulation measures are insufficient. As one of the largest chemical producers in the world, it is paramount for China to strengthen the regulation of new pollutants to mitigate potential risks to the environment and human health.
